Social Security bans news access on government equipment
Briefly

The Social Security Administration (SSA) has implemented new restrictions preventing employees from accessing news websites on government equipment, as outlined in an agencywide email. The list of prohibited sites includes general news outlets, online shopping, and sports sites. Although some popular news sites, such as CNN and Fox News, are already blocked, specifics about which sites remain accessible are unclear. Employees may request exceptions for legitimate business purposes. These changes occur during a turbulent period for the agency, with leadership turnover and a current focus on organizational downsizing.
Soon after the announcement, SSA employees were informed via email that access to general news websites would be prohibited on government equipment, citing resource management.
The restrictions on news websites come amid a backdrop of senior leadership changes at the Social Security Administration, raising concerns about transparency and communication within the agency.
